About the Company
Malcolm’s Anatomy Foundation is a dedicated nonprofit social impact organization committed to significantly improving access to prosthetic and orthotic services throughout Africa. The organization operates with a mission to create a more equitable landscape for individuals requiring these essential devices.
Rather than providing direct clinical treatment, Malcolm’s Anatomy Foundation focuses on strengthening the underlying infrastructure that supports prosthetic care. This includes enhancing referral pathways between patients and providers, improving communication channels within the professional network, and increasing public awareness about the importance and availability of these services.

Key Responsibilities
- Support coordination with verified prosthetic clinics and providers
- Assist in organizing beneficiary case information (non-clinical coordination)
- Contribute to educational awareness initiatives
- Support professional communication within the provider network
- Maintain ethical and professional standards in all activities
Qualifications
- Training or professional background in Prosthetics & Orthotics
- Early-career practitioners or recent graduates
- Demonstrated professionalism and ethical responsibility
- Strong communication and organizational skills
- Ability to commit consistent volunteer time remotely
